2.6 How is the organization funded?​

Social Studies
1 answer:
Elan Coil [88]3 years ago
7 0

Answer:

Funding sources include membership dues, the sale of goods and services, private sector for-profit companies, philanthropic foundations, grants from local, state and federal agencies, and private donations.

The unsaturated fatty acids can exist in one of two structural forms. When hydrogens on an unsaturated fatty acid lie on the sam
Blababa [14]

Answer:

  1. CIS
  2. TRANS

Explanation:

When hydrogens on an unsaturated fatty acid lie on the same side of the carbon-carbon double bond, a CIS formation exists. The TRANS form occurs when hydrogens on both carbons forming the double bond lie on opposite sides of the bond.
